- Experience assisting Journeyman welder with performing a wide range of shop and shipboard welding and related cutting, fitting, etc
- Experience cutting, fitting, and otherwise preparing an extensive range of items/structures for welding.
- Experience planning and laying out welding and any associated cutting, fitting, etc
- Experience setting up, adjusting, and utilizing cutting equipment (i.e., flame or arc cutting machine, gas cutting hand torch, etc.) to cut materials, trim parts, remove obstructions, etc.
- Experience setting up inert gas purges where required and operates purge gas analyzers and control equipment.
- Experience performing a wide variety of welding functions and processes associated with making common and complex welds which includes welds on all types of commonly used metals and alloys of various sizes, shapes, and thicknesses
- Experience utilizing torches to preheat items/structures to be welded and to perform various flame heat treating operations required (e.g., hard surfacing, stress relieving, annealing, etc.).
- Experience performing related functions and processes such as brazing, soldering, building up of metal surfaces, etc
- Experience using and maintaining tools, equipment, and measuring instruments associated with welding operations to perform job duties.
- Experience applying technical practices, metals, dexterity, and safety associated with the welding of submarine systems, equipment, and structures.
- Experience acquiring and maintaining certification in high-pressure welding and submarine pressure hull welding in accordance with military specifications.
- Experience reading and interpreting instructions, specifications, blueprints, etc
